Description

Formerly known as “ESP Standard”, ESP E-II instruments are made in Japan at the ESP factory. If you’re looking for a truly remarkable single-cutaway guitar, the E-II Eclipse in See Thru Black Cherry Sunburst is beyond compare. Built with set-thru construction for unobstructed access to the highest frets, this guitar offers a traditional 24.75” scale and a mahogany body with a super classy figured quilted maple top. White triple binding accents the body and matching-finish headstock. Its mahogany neck is satin-finished on the back for for the ultimate in smooth playing feel. Its ebony fingerboard features pearloid ESP flag inlays and 22 extra-jumbo stainless steel frets. Premium components on the E-II Eclipse See Thru Black Cherry Sunburst include black hardware, Gotoh locking tuners, a Gotoh TOM bridge and tailpiece, ESP strap locks, and a bone nut. This guitar’s sound is expressed via a set of direct-mounted Fishman Fluence Modern Humbucker active pickups with black covers, controlled with individual volume knobs and a push-pull tone knob to select pickup voicings. Includes ESP deluxe hardshell case.
